Review: The Pros and Cons of Remote Voice Over Work The appeal of voice over work is undeniable. It offers the potential for high earnings, schedule flexibility, and creative expression. You can work on diverse projects, from audiobooks and commercials to e-learning modules and video games. However, it's essential to acknowledge the challenges. Competition can be fierce, requiring continuous skill development and marketing efforts. Building a strong portfolio and securing consistent work takes time and dedication. Income can be inconsistent, especially in the early stages. Furthermore, investing in quality recording equipment and a dedicated home studio is crucial. The pros outweigh the cons for many, but realistic expectations are key.
Step-by-Step Guide: Launching Your Remote Voice Over Career
  1. Step 1: Assess Your Vocal Skills and Identify Your Niche
  2. Do you have a naturally engaging voice? Can you modulate your tone and delivery? Explore different voice over styles (e.g., conversational, authoritative, energetic) and identify the niches that best suit your voice and interests (e.g., animation, corporate narration, medical narration).
  3. Step 2: Invest in Quality Recording Equipment
  4. A professional-sounding recording is essential. This includes a quality USB microphone (e.g., Rode NT-USB+, Blue Yeti), a pop filter, a shock mount, and acoustic treatment for your recording space. Budget for these initial investments.
  5. Step 3: Create a Dedicated Home Studio
  6. Find a quiet, soundproofed space in your home for recording. Minimize background noise and echo by using acoustic panels, blankets, or furniture to absorb sound.
  7. Step 4: Develop Your Voice Over Skills Through Training
  8. Consider taking voice over classes or workshops to hone your technique, learn industry best practices, and receive feedback on your performance. Online resources and coaching are also valuable options.
  9. Step 5: Build a Professional Voice Over Demo
  10. A demo reel is your calling card. Showcase your range and versatility by recording short excerpts from different types of projects. Keep it concise (1-2 minutes) and highlight your best work.
  11. Step 6: Create an Online Presence
  12. Develop a professional website or online portfolio to showcase your demo reel, experience, and contact information. Use social media platforms like LinkedIn and Twitter to network with potential clients and industry professionals.
  13. Step 7: Explore Voice Over Marketplaces and Platforms
  14. Platforms like Upwork, Fiverr, Voice123, and Voices.com connect voice over artists with clients. Create profiles on these platforms, highlight your skills, and bid on projects that match your expertise.
  15. Step 8: Network and Market Your Services
  16. Reach out to potential clients directly, such as advertising agencies, production companies, and e-learning developers. Attend industry events and join online communities to network with other voice over artists and potential clients.
  17. Step 9: Deliver High-Quality Work and Build Relationships
  18. Once you secure a project, deliver high-quality recordings on time and communicate effectively with your clients. Building strong relationships will lead to repeat business and referrals.
  19. Step 10: Continuously Learn and Improve
  20. The voice over industry is constantly evolving. Stay updated on new trends, technologies, and techniques by taking workshops, attending webinars, and networking with other professionals.
